Book Synopsis
Leadership for Mental Wellbeing in the Secondary School is an introduction to a set of simple shifts you can enact to make your work more rewarding, and your school a flagship of excellence.

Full of practical tools and proven strategies this book draws on a combination of research and experience to empower you to make confident changes on your own terms that are suitable for you and the unique circumstances of your school.

No matter what stage of your career, this book will help you:

  • influence disenchanted and overloaded teaching staff to feel motivated and valued again (and improve the budgetary bottom line in the process)
  • increase pupil confidence and resilience, preventing deeper mental health problems down the line
  • practise bold leadership and deliver on what you really came into teaching for preparing rounded, confident, individuals for life
